About the team:
As a UI/UX Cloud Engineer, you will play a critical role in designing and developing secure, scalable, and intuitive user experiences for core Citrix offerings. Your work will help distinguish Citrix from its competitors by enhancing usability, accessibility, and overall security posture.
In this role, you will have the opportunity to work across diverse client platforms while contributing to a wide range of Citrix products.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ams, including cloud engineers, security experts, and product designers, to deliver user-friendly and performance-optimized solutions.
Role Responsibilities
-
Design and develop cloud-hosted, API-driven UI/UX solutions for Citrix products.
-
Implement responsive, accessible, and high-performance user interfaces across multiple platforms.
-
Work closely with security and cloud engineering teams to integrate security best practices into UI/UX design.
-
Optimize user workflows, usability, and design consistency across Virtual Apps, Virtual Desktops, and SaaS applications.
-
Collaborate with product teams to conduct usability testing, user research, and A/B testing to improve user experience.
-
Implement and maintain design systems, reusable UI components, and front-end frameworks.
-
Work with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ure) to deploy and optimize UI in cloud-native environments.
-
Ensure compliance with accessibility (WCAG, ARIA) and security guidelines in UI development.
-
Use CI/CD tools (Git, Jenkins, JIRA) to streamline deployment and testing processes.
